Output 861b3bc4aab91f6ea118df1a91c82ac8ecc49d9c71f50523cd2b8bd358408265:76

value
20021186
script pubkey
OP_0 OP_PUSHBYTES_20 8fba4036f8030b82160eb239da71863a1e43d82f
address
bc1q37ayqdhcqv9cy9swkgua5uvx8g0y8kp037cr9s
transaction
861b3bc4aab91f6ea118df1a91c82ac8ecc49d9c71f50523cd2b8bd358408265
spent
true